Job description
Overview

As an Assistant Quantity Surveyor you will be working within the commercial reactive works team and assisting the operational side to ensure successful delivery of the Framework contracts. while maintaining both internal and client relationships, to maximise commercial returns & manage risk.

John Sisk & Son have been building excellence as a family-owned international construction company by offering trust, certainty and value to our clients whilst being at the heart of change.

Responsibilities

As an Assistant Quantity Surveyor, you will have the following accountabilities:

  • Carry out the following under supervision:
    • Prepare tenders - measure, put into packages, analyse
    • Prepare variations/valuations
    • Prepare final accounts
    • Prepare s/c valuations & final accounts
    • Site management
    • Attend site/subcontrator meetings
  • Liaise with site management
  • Take responsibility for:
    • Maintaining site records, control documents
    • Measuring progress on site
    • Preparing application for payment to client
  • Consider Risk & opportunity
  • CVR - Assist QS/SQS as required - exposure to increase as capability develops. AQS will be able to prepare without 3rd party input ahead of promotion.
  • Understand & assist in the implementation of the commercial strategy for the portfolio.
  • At all times act in a suitable & professional manner
  • Involved with & take some responsibility on traditional contracts
  • Involvement but no responsibility for:
    • Interpretation of contract law
    • Simple D&B/CDP
    • D&B contracts
